Tales of Graces f Remastered Trailer Teases Features

Bandai Namco released a new trailer for the upcoming Tales of Graces f Remastered. The two-minute video teases some of the remaster’s changes and new features including destination icons, toggleable encounters, and battle retry option. It also gives a quick look at the game’s combat and the various pieces of DLC that will be included in the release. Tales of Graces f was released for PlayStation 3 in Japan in 2010 and internationally in 2012, and is itself an enhanced version of Wii title Tales of Graces, which was released only in Japan in 2009. The game is set in the world of Ephinea and follows Asbel Lhant, a young noble who comes across a mysterious girl. After witnessing her apparent sacrifice, he comes across her once again seven years later as tensions break out between the world’s three main powers. The game utilises the Style Shift Linear Motion Battle System evolution of the Tales combat system family, which is based on using and replenishing Chain Capacity points for skills and actions, with the Graces f version also adding a “Lineage and Legacies” epilogue storyline. Tales of Graces f Remastered will release for PC, PlayStation 4, PlayStation 5, Xbox One, Xbox Series X|S, and Nintendo Switch on January 17, 2025.
